The article describes a climbing berry winter plant called Mitchella repens belonging to the Rubiaceae family. The name is in honor of a scientist named Mitchell who noted the distinction between Mitchella and honeysuckles. The word "repens" originated from a Latin term that means creeping. The evergreen leaves are dark green, round-ovate, and smooth.
